Britain’s Got Talent returned with its third semi-final on Saturday, but fans were left baffled at Amanda Holden’s awkward gaffe as drag queen Jasmine Rice sang Never Enough.   

The ITV compeтιтion has made some major changes this years including airing weekly shows, rather than daily semi-finals and the judges have been given the honour of the Golden Buzzer each week, choosing their favourite act of the night.

But after fourth contestant, drag queen opera singer Jasmine belted out The Greatest Showman’s Never Enough, the judges and audience gave her a huge standing ovation before Bruno hit the golden buzzer. 

He said: ‘Oh my god, talk about the belting Diva. Every bit of your body is resonating with you and delivered in a way that was outstanding.’

He asked the audience, ‘What do you think, what do you think?’ as he leaned over and hit the golden buzzer in excitement. 

Hosts Ant and Dec then asked Amanda what she thought of the performance as she awkwardly mentioned previous BGT star and the original singer of the song Loren Allred.

She said: ‘The Greatest Showman is one of my all time favourite things to listen to and I’ve never heard it sung like that before. 

‘We have had amazing singing on this show actually Loren Allred sang it and you nailed it tonight and it was wonderful and that is so well deserved.’

Despite Amanda implying the performance was better than Loren’s, fans took to X – formerly known as Twitter – to say there is no comparison to the original singers version.

They wrote: ‘Loren Allred wipes the floor. Offensive comment, Amanda;

‘Now I love The Greatest Showman but why is Jasmine Rice screaming Never Enough? #BGT; 

‘That did not deserve a golden buzzer, that was terrible version of Never enough;

‘The worst golden buzzer of all time. Nothing original or inspiring about it. Bruno didn’t even want to do it, just talentless @AmandaHolden screaming at him to do so seemed to tip him over the edge. Do better BGT Judges.’

However many fans disagreed and said the performance gave them ‘goosebumps’.     

They penned:’Never enough is one of the greatest songs ever written. Goosebumps of sung correctly; Lovely version of Never enough; JASMINE IS KILLING THIS VERSION OF NEVER ENOUGH! #BGT’

Meanwhile Simon Cowell added: ‘Go tell those complete idiots from the opera world they’re idiots because you proved them wrong.’ 

Asked how she felt after receiving the golden buzzer, Jasmine said: ‘I feel so welcome and at home here there is so much energy, I never want to wake up I feel like I’m dreaming’. 

In a more awkward moment, later in the show Loren returned to the stage alongside champion Sydnie Christmas to perform Over The Rainbow. 

Elsewhere in the show, Simon made a savage dig at fellow judge Amanda after she criticised an act during the live semi-final on Saturday.

The judges watched saw Liverpudlian dancers Harry and Lewis take to the stage to perform a snazzy breakdance mashup in the hopes to land themselves in the final.

But despite getting praise Bruno Tonioli and Alesha Dixon, Amanda, 54, decided to take the ‘unpopular’ route and slam the act.

And this didn’t go down well with head judge Simon, 65, who immediately called her out for her taste being influenced by age.

Amanda told the act: ‘Well I’m not going to be very popular, I am going to say thank god for the production and everything else because I was quite disappointed with that.’

As the crowds broke out in boos, she added: ‘I can see that you have worked hard and that the choreography and everything was very intricate and that worked hard on it but I don’t think it was enough.

‘I just don’t feel like that was a step up from your first audition. so I am really sorry.’

To which Simon came to their defense as he said: ‘I think, personally, it was better than your first audition. I think you make what is actually hard look easy. I think you are skewered a younger audience.’

His brutal jibe at Amanda prompted a giggle from the audience, leading Simon to double down as he said: ‘No I do. I mean it.’

Amanda looked stunned at her fellow’s judge’s comment and she turned towards him in shock.
